Abstract
The invention discloses a kind of charging method of electric car and devices.Wherein, this method comprises: determining that electric car needs to charge, the bluetooth module for opening mobile terminal scans for;After the bluetooth module for determining mobile terminal searches the charging pile in bluetooth communications range, the bluetooth module of the bluetooth module of mobile terminal and charging pile is attached;Mobile terminal sends charge request message to charging pile by Bluetooth signal, wherein it is that electric car charges that charge request message, which is used to indicate charging pile,.The present invention solves the lower technical problem of reliability of the charging pile of electric car in the related technology.

Background technique
Currently, electric car is counted as the development trend of next-generation automobile.As " gas station " of electric car, charging
Comprehensive development of stake construction, can provide huge market undoubtedly for charging pile.And the charging of widely used charging pile in the market
Mode is barcode scanning and to swipe the card, but both modes have drawback, and for barcode scanning, charging pile is just in the case where no signal
It can not normal use;For swiping the card, it will seem more troublesome and not smart enough, when the card of user is lost, charging pile
It can not just charge normal.In addition, in some areas without GPRS signal, just less than charging pile, user also just can not be electric for search
Electrical automobile charges, to affect the trip of user, user experience is caused to decline.
For the lower problem of the reliability of the charging pile of above-mentioned electric car in the related technology, not yet propose at present effective
Solution.

Fig. 1 is the flow chart of the charging method of electric car according to an embodiment of the present invention, as shown in Figure 1, the electronic vapour
The charging method of vehicle includes the following steps:
Step S102 determines that electric car needs to charge, and the bluetooth module for opening mobile terminal scans for.
Wherein, since existing charging pile is due to geographical location, movement is not available under no GPRS network environment
Terminal remote is charged to sending instructions under charging pile with being embodied as electric car, and caused mobile terminal can not be with charging pile
It is communicated.Therefore, in embodiments of the present invention, existing charging pile is improved, increases bluetooth module, when electronic vapour
When vehicle needs to charge, the bluetooth module of mobile terminal can be opened, Bluetooth signal can be scanned within a predetermined range, to seek
Look for charging pile.Wherein, in mobile terminal under be loaded with application corresponding with charging pile, record has the letter of electric car in the application
Breath, for example, the number of electric car, the owner information of electric car, the remaining capacity etc. of electric car.
Step S104 will after the bluetooth module for determining mobile terminal searches the charging pile in bluetooth communications range
The bluetooth module of mobile terminal and the bluetooth module of charging pile are attached.
Step S106, mobile terminal send charge request message to charging pile by Bluetooth signal, wherein charge request disappears
It is that electric car charges that breath, which is used to indicate charging pile,.
Through the above steps, it can determine that electric car needs to charge, the bluetooth module for opening mobile terminal scans for;
Then after the bluetooth module for determining mobile terminal searches the charging pile in bluetooth communications range, by the bluetooth of mobile terminal
The bluetooth module of module and charging pile is attached;And mobile terminal sends charge request to charging pile by Bluetooth signal and disappears
Breath, wherein it is that electric car charges that charge request message, which is used to indicate charging pile,.In this embodiment, by charging
Built Bluetooth module in stake realizes the bluetooth module for only needing to open mobile terminal when electric car is charged, and leads to
It crosses Bluetooth signal search charging pile and sends the purpose of charging instruction to charging pile by Bluetooth signal, reached raising charging pile
Reliability technical effect, and then the lower technology of reliability for solving the charging pile of electric car in the related technology is asked
Topic.
In step s 106, it may include: to fill that mobile terminal, which sends charge request message to charging pile by Bluetooth signal,
The processor of electric stake judges whether mobile terminal has registered charging pile according to charge request message;It has been registered in mobile terminal
In the case where overcharge stake, the charge information carried in charge request message is obtained;Charging pile is labeled as according to charge information
Reservation charging stake.Wherein, after charging pile has been labeled as reservation charging stake, other mobile terminals can not be searched for
To the charging pile, so as to effectively avoid to have reserved.The user when electric car can be effectively prevented by reservation function
Reach charging pile when, charging pile by other charging vehicles occupy the drawbacks of.
As a kind of optional embodiment, after charging pile is labeled as reservation charging stake according to charge information by institute,
The charging method of the electric car can also include: when electric car reaches the charge position of charging pile, in mobile terminal
Trigger the first object in the first interface, wherein the first object starts to charge for electric car for controlling charging pile.That is, with
Family can be realized by mobile terminal and be controlled the charge condition of electric car.
Preferably, after mobile terminal sends charge request message to charging pile by Bluetooth signal, the electric car
Charging method can also include: charging pile be electric car charging complete after, trigger second contact surface, and pass through the second boundary
Charging expense is showed the user of mobile terminal by face;Operation of the user to the second operand on second contact surface is received, with
Complete the payment of charging expense.
It should be noted that in embodiments of the present invention, the charging pile with bluetooth module is a kind of bluetooth and mobile end
Communication between end is charged to be embodied as electric car.Wherein, bluetooth communication is a kind of wireless technology standard, is based on data
The agreement for wrapping, having client/server is used primarily with respect to GPRS signal deficiency or without the limited area in the spaces such as GPRS signal
Charging pile.
It in addition, bluetooth module is divided into principal and subordinate's module, can not be searched when bluetooth module is decided, can only actively go to search
Bluetooth module under rope slave pattern is attached, and when bluetooth module do from when, can only be that the bluetooth module of holotype is connected
It connects, according to this master slave mode, the bluetooth module of charging pile can be allowed to do from allowing the indigo plant of mobile terminal in embodiments of the present invention
Tooth module is decided, and in this way when mobile terminal is close to charging pile, can connect the bluetooth module of charging pile, then passes through communication association
View carries out communication transfer to charging pile.Wherein, Fig. 2 is the signal of the communication protocol of bluetooth module according to an embodiment of the present invention
Figure, as shown in Fig. 2, mobile terminal is communicated by the host of bluetooth communication and charging pile.That is, being opened according to charging flow
Bluetooth communication, synchronous authorization are first carried out before dynamic charging, and issue control start and stop instruction.
The charging method of the electric car provided through the embodiment of the present invention is to belong to one kind of mobile terminal charging, is used
The charging modes of bluetooth module possess confidentiality, and the code key of integrality and the custom algorithm based on SAFER and block cipher is led
Out, the communication between mobile terminal and charging pile can be experienced in front of the user, effectively increase charging using Bluetooth technology
Safety between stake and mobile terminal, by the different authorization code key of software realization, so that bluetooth charging can be accomplished to share,
Realize reservation charging function.In addition, not only can satisfy the intelligentized charge requirement of user using bluetooth charging equipment, but also can not
It is charged by geographical location limitation, is improved by flexible charging modes in the case where being not required to change charging modes
The service efficiency of charging equipment obtains preferable economic benefit, improves experience and interaction to user.
